Medieval Nights' Dream Print E-mail

I danced with the maiden
at the Queen's celebration hall
until late into the night,
listening to the melodies
of the mirthful music played
by the King's drunken fiddlers.

I was mystified by
her long black hair
shaking in the air,
and the sound of her feet
drumming the marble floor.

My heart pounded wildly
watching her hurry
away in such haste
to her lonely country castle
before the early morning light.

- Chris Lindsay
